- •Оглавление
- •Микропроцессорная техника
- •Введение
- •1. Описание лабораторного стенда
- •2. Лабораторная работа № 1 синтез управляющего автомата
- •Лабораторный макет управляющего автомата
- •Программирование комбинационной схемы
- •Операционный автомат
- •2.3. Задание
- •2.4. Порядок выполнения работы
- •2.5. Контрольные вопросы
- •3. Лабораторная работа № 2 архитектура однокристального микропроцессора
- •3.1. Описание микроконтроллера
- •3.2. Назначение и использование команд монитора
- •3.2.1. Обращение к программе монитор
- •3.2.2. Команды монитора
- •3.3. Система команд процессора кр580ик80а.
- •3.4. Подключение объекта управления
- •3.5. Задание
- •3.6. Порядок выполнения работы
- •3.7. Контрольные вопросы
- •3.8. Литература
- •4. Лабораторная работа № 3 программное управление исполнительным механизмом
- •4.1. Организация ввода-вывода в эвм
- •4.2. Подключение объекта управления к портам ввода/вывода
- •4.3. Задание
- •4.4. Программирование системы управления
- •4.5. Порядок выполнения работы
- •4.6. Контрольные вопросы
- •4.7. Литература
- •5. Лабораторная работа № 4 вывод данных на внешний динамический индикатор
- •5.1. Организация динамической индикации
- •5.2. Подключение индикатора
- •4.3. Задание
- •5.4. Порядок выполнения работы
- •5.5. Контрольные вопросы
- •5.6. Литература
- •6. Лабораторная работа № 5 реализация релейного закона управления на эвм
- •6.1. Подключение объектов управления
- •6.2. Задание
- •6.3. Порядок выполнения работы
- •6.4. Контрольные вопросы
- •4.6. Литература
- •7. Лабораторная работа № 6 архитектура и система команд процессора intel 286
- •7.1. Архитектура процессора intel 286
- •7.2. Особенности программирования при выполнении работы
- •7.3. Задание
- •7.4. Порядок выполнения работы
- •7.6.3. Примеры команд языка Ассемблер
- •7.7. Литература
- •8. Лабораторная работа № 7 работа intel 286 в реальном масштабе времени
- •8.1. Прерывания в эвм
- •8.2. Задание
- •8.3. Порядок выполнения работы
- •8.4. Контрольные вопросы
- •8.5. . Литература
- •9. Лабораторная работа №8 формирование аналогового сигнала
- •9.1. Плата ввода-вывода l-154
- •9.2. Программное обеспечение платы
- •9.3. Задание
- •9.4. Порядок выполнения работы
- •9.5. Контрольные вопросы
- •9.6. Литература
- •10. Лабораторная работа № 9 Ввод аналогового сигнала
- •10.1. Ввод аналоговыхданных
- •10.2. Задание
- •10.3. Порядок выполнения работы
- •10.4. Контрольные вопросы
- •10.5 Литература
- •11. Лабораторная работа №10 программируемый таймер
- •11.1. Программируемый таймер
- •11.2. Режимы работы таймера
- •11.3. Подключение таймера в контроллере мс2721
- •11.4. Задание
- •11.5. Выполнение работы
- •11.6. Контрольные вопросы
- •11.7. Литература
Федеральное агентство по образованию
Государственное образовательное учреждение
высшего профессионального образования
Воронежский государственный архитектурно-строительный университет
Кафедра автоматизации технологических процессов
МИКРОПРОЦЕССОРНАЯ ТЕХНИКА
Методические указания к лабораторным работам
для студентов 4-го курса специальности 220301
“Автоматизация технологических процессов и производств
(в строительстве)”
Воронеж 2005
Составитель В.И. Енин
УДК 681.3
ББК 32.97
Микропроцессорная техника [Элктронный ресурс]: метод. указания к лаб. работам / Воронеж. гос. арх.- строит. ун-т; сост.: В.И. Енин. - Воронеж, 2005. - 52 с.
Методические указания содержат необходимые сведения и рекомендации по подготовке, выполнению и обработке результатов проведения лабораторных работ по микропроцессорным средствам автоматизации в рамках учебной дисциплины "Микропроцессорная техника".
Методические указания предназначены для студентов 4-го курса специальности 220301 "Автоматизация технологических процессов и производств (в строительстве)", изучающих дисциплину " Микропроцессорная техника ", и используются при проведении лабораторных работ.
Ил. 10. Табл. 6. Библиогр.: 19 назв.
Печатается по решению редакционно-издательского совета Воронежского государственного архитектурно-строительного университета
Рецензент - В.Д. Волков, д.т.н., проф.
Начало Оглавление
Оглавление
ВВЕДЕНИЕ 4
1. ОПИСАНИЕ ЛАБОРАТОРНОГО СТЕНДА 5
2. ЛАБОРАТОРНАЯ РАБОТА № 1 СИНТЕЗ УПРАВЛЯЮЩЕГО АВТОМАТА 7
3. ЛАБОРАТОРНАЯ РАБОТА № 2 АРХИТЕКТУРА ОДНОКРИСТАЛЬНОГО МИКРОПРОЦЕССОРА 13
4. ЛАБОРАТОРНАЯ РАБОТА № 3 ПРОГРАММНОЕ УПРАВЛЕНИЕ ИСПОЛНИТЕЛЬНЫМ МЕХАНИЗМОМ 23
5. ЛАБОРАТОРНАЯ РАБОТА № 4 ВЫВОД ДАННЫХ НА ВНЕШНИЙ ДИНАМИЧЕСКИЙ ИНДИКАТОР 26
6. ЛАБОРАТОРНАЯ РАБОТА № 5 РЕАЛИЗАЦИЯ РЕЛЕЙНОГО ЗАКОНА УПРАВЛЕНИЯ НА ЭВМ 29
7. ЛАБОРАТОРНАЯ РАБОТА № 6 АРХИТЕКТУРА И СИСТЕМА КОМАНД ПРОЦЕССОРА INTEL 286 31
8. ЛАБОРАТОРНАЯ РАБОТА № 7 РАБОТА INTEL 286 В РЕАЛЬНОМ МАСШТАБЕ ВРЕМЕНИ 37
9. Лабораторная работа №8 ФОРМИРОВАНИЕ АНАЛОГОВОГО СИГНАЛА 41
10. ЛАБОРАТОРНАЯ РАБОТА № 9 Ввод аналогового сигнала 44
11. ЛАБОРАТОРНАЯ РАБОТА №10 ПРОГРАММИРУЕМЫЙ ТАЙМЕР 47
Микропроцессорная техника
Методические указания к лабораторным работам для студентов 4-го курса специальности 220301 “Автоматизация технологических процессов
и производств (в строительстве)”
Составитель: В. И. Енин
Отпечатано в авторской редакции
Подписано в печать ___________. Объем 3,96 Мб.
Уч. – изд. л. 2.7. Усл. – печ. л. 2.8.
Введение
Микропроцессорные устройства и ЭВМ широко используются для построения как локальных систем регулирования и управления технологическими объектами, так и для реализации иерархических многоуровневых систем управления.
Методические указания к выполнению лабораторных работ по курсу "Микропроцессорная техника " предназначены для студентов 4-го курса специальности 210200 "Автоматизация технологических процессов и производств (в строительстве)", изучающих эту дисциплину и используются при проведении лабораторных работ. Настоящие методические указания составлены в соответствии с программой курса "Микропроцессорная техника".
Целью лабораторных работ является изучение принципов функционирования цифровых и микропроцессорных устройств, приобретение практических навыков разработки программного обеспечения для реализации заданных алгоритмов регулирования и управления. Рассмотрены системы управления и регулирования на базе микропрограммного автомата, микропроцессоров К580ИК80А и ЭВМ INTEL_*86.
Выполнение лабораторных работ требует предварительного изучения студентами соответствующих разделов лекционного материала и детального ознакомления с описаниями лабораторных работ и макетов. Методические указания содержат необходимые сведения о макетах, программном обеспечении и порядке проведения лабораторных работ.
Включение аппаратуры и проведение работ осуществляется после персонального разрешения преподавателя. При обнаружении неисправности студенты обязаны немедленно снять напряжение питания с силовых цепей макета и выключить компьютер, обеспечив сохранение программы. По окончании работы студенты обязаны предъявить преподавателю функционирующий, в соответствии с заданием, макет системы и после проверки его работоспособности преподавателем выключить аппаратуру и разобрать схему.
Зачет по выполненной лабораторной работе осуществляется в индивидуальном порядке при наличии оформленного отчета. Отчет должен содержать:
- название, цель работы и заданный алгоритм функционирования системы,
- функциональную схему исследуемой системы,
- графическое представление алгоритма работы управляющего устройства,
- программу или таблицы задающие алгоритм работы,
- полученные результаты и выводы по работе.
Выводы в сжатой форме должны содержать итоги исследования реализованной системы управления или регулирования и объяснять причины, вызвавшие возможные отклонения результатов от ожидаемых.